Wrestling Champions Awarded Rings
On Friday, September 1, during halftime at the La Grande Tigers football game, seventeen LHS wrestlers were celebrated. The wrestlers who won the 4A state championship this past spring received their championship rings. Three wrestlers who won individual state championships also received their rings, as well as the six team managers and Wrestling Coach Klel Carson and his five assistant coaches.
District representatives who presented the rings were Superintendent George Mendoza, School Board Chair Randy Shaw, LHS Principal Chelsea Hurliman and LHS Athletic Director Darren Goodman. Chair Shaw said, “It’s very special to be able to celebrate these athletes and coach and recognize the phenomenal work and effort it takes to achieve a state championship. It never gets old to see their smiles and see how proud they are, as they should be.”
La Grande School District and School Board congratulate Coach Carson and the wrestling athletes on this accomplishment!
